Sarah Everard murder: Met Police commissioner should resign, Harman says

A senior MP says Dame Cressida Dick isn't the right person to bring in the "fundamental changes" needed to restore women's confidence in the Metropolitan Police.

Harriet Harman has written to the Met commissioner, asking her to resign.

The Labour MP spoke to the BBC after the man who murdered Sarah Everard while he was a serving officer was sentenced to a whole-life prison term.
